AVY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

774 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Avery Dennison (AVY)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$16.5B — up 5.9% from $15.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 99 funds opened new AVY positions and 54 closed out — a net gain of 45 holders — while 236 added to existing stakes and 280 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Balyasny Asset Management, adding an estimated $67.7M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$338M.
